An Advanced Skill Certificate in Telemedicine for Teleautism equips professionals with the specialized knowledge and skills to deliver effective telehealth services to autistic individuals. This program focuses on best practices for remote assessment, intervention, and care coordination.
Learning outcomes include mastering telecommunication techniques tailored for autistic clients, understanding the unique challenges and opportunities of providing tele-autism services, and implementing evidence-based interventions remotely. Participants gain proficiency in utilizing telehealth platforms and maintaining client confidentiality in a digital environment.
